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91961763 67 57981112 3664734814 5123
85 52245775982
85 52245775982
94 6043570495 44501
All about undefined
Interested in learning more?
85 52245775982
94 6043570495 44501
See more
345 1595348525
826 89819 5012
See more
34978787 01999973
207512457 248960 7571811092 1523833502
See more